数据库适应性是指什么

不及物动词 其他 23

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库适应性是指数据库系统能够适应不同的应用需求和环境,并能够根据需求进行灵活的配置和调整的能力。具体来说,数据库适应性包括以下几个方面:

    1. 数据模型适应性:数据库系统应该能够支持各种不同的数据模型,如关系型数据模型、面向对象数据模型、半结构化数据模型等。不同的应用场景可能需要不同的数据模型来存储和组织数据,数据库系统应该能够根据需求选择合适的数据模型。

    2. 数据规模适应性:数据库系统应该能够处理大规模的数据量。随着数据的增长,数据库系统需要能够自动扩展存储容量和处理能力,以满足应用需求。同时,数据库系统还应该具备高效的数据访问和查询能力,保证在大规模数据下的高性能和低延迟。

    3. 访问模式适应性:不同的应用场景可能有不同的数据访问模式,如在线事务处理(OLTP)和在线分析处理(OLAP)。数据库系统应该能够根据不同的访问模式进行优化,提供高效的事务处理和复杂分析查询。

    4. 高可用性和容错性:数据库系统应该具备高可用性和容错性,能够在硬件故障、网络故障或其他异常情况下保持正常运行。数据库系统应该具备数据备份和恢复机制,以及故障转移和容灾方案,保证数据的安全性和可靠性。

    5. 可扩展性和灵活性:数据库系统应该能够根据应用需求进行灵活的配置和调整。例如,可以根据负载情况动态调整数据库的存储和处理能力,或者根据业务需求添加新的功能和扩展模块。

    总之,数据库适应性是指数据库系统能够根据不同的应用需求和环境进行灵活的配置和调整,以满足各种不同的数据管理和处理需求。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库适应性是指数据库系统能够适应不同的需求和环境,并能够满足用户的各种需求和要求的能力。数据库适应性主要体现在以下几个方面:

    1. 数据模型适应性:数据库系统能够支持不同的数据模型,如关系型模型、面向对象模型、文档模型等。不同的数据模型适用于不同类型的数据和应用场景,数据库系统需要能够灵活地适应不同的数据模型,以满足用户的需求。

    2. 数据结构适应性:数据库系统能够适应不同的数据结构和数据类型,如整型、浮点型、字符串型等。数据库系统需要能够存储和处理不同类型的数据,以满足用户对数据类型的要求。

    3. 数据访问适应性:数据库系统能够提供灵活的数据访问方式,如查询语言、API接口等。数据库系统需要能够支持不同的数据访问方式,以满足用户对数据的查询、更新、删除等操作的需求。

    4. 性能适应性:数据库系统能够根据不同的应用场景和负载需求,调整和优化自身的性能。数据库系统需要能够根据数据量、并发访问量、数据访问模式等因素,灵活地调整自身的存储结构、查询优化策略等,以提供高效的数据处理和查询性能。

    5. 扩展性和可靠性适应性:数据库系统需要具备良好的扩展性和可靠性,能够适应不断增长的数据量和用户访问量。数据库系统需要能够支持数据的水平扩展和垂直扩展,以满足用户的扩容需求。同时,数据库系统需要具备高可用性和容错性,能够保证数据的可靠性和持久性。

    综上所述,数据库适应性是指数据库系统能够适应不同的需求和环境,包括数据模型适应性、数据结构适应性、数据访问适应性、性能适应性、扩展性和可靠性适应性等方面。只有具备较好的适应性,数据库系统才能满足用户的各种需求和要求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库适应性是指数据库系统能够适应不同的应用需求和环境要求的能力。具体来说,数据库适应性包括以下几个方面:

    1. 数据模型适应性:数据库系统需要能够支持多种数据模型,如关系型、对象型、文档型、图形型等。不同的应用场景可能需要不同的数据模型,数据库系统应该能够灵活地适应这些需求。

    2. 数据存储适应性:数据库系统需要能够适应不同的存储介质和存储结构。例如,可以将数据存储在磁盘上、内存中或者分布式存储系统中,可以使用不同的数据结构进行存储,如B树、哈希表等。数据库系统应该能够根据实际情况选择合适的存储方式和结构。

    3. 数据访问适应性:数据库系统需要提供灵活高效的数据访问方式,以满足不同应用场景的需求。例如,支持SQL查询语言的关系型数据库系统可以方便地进行复杂的数据查询和分析,而NoSQL数据库系统可以提供高吞吐量和低延迟的数据访问能力。

    4. 扩展性和性能适应性:数据库系统需要能够灵活扩展以应对数据量增长和访问压力增加的情况。例如,可以通过水平扩展来增加数据库服务器的数量,通过分区和分片来分散数据存储和访问的压力。此外,数据库系统还需要具备良好的性能调优和优化能力,以提供高效的数据处理和查询性能。

    5. 安全和可靠性适应性:数据库系统需要具备强大的安全和可靠性功能,以保护数据的机密性、完整性和可用性。例如,可以通过访问控制、加密和备份恢复等技术手段来保护数据的安全和可靠性。

    总之,数据库适应性是数据库系统的重要特性之一,它决定了数据库系统能否满足不同应用场景的需求,并在不同环境下提供高效、可靠的数据管理和访问服务。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部